**Postmortem timeline — Farelight pricing experiment**

14:22 — On-call paged after checkout conversions dropped sharply on the Farelight platform. Investigation showed the ticket-pricing experiment had begun serving the treatment price to 100% of traffic instead of the intended 10% split, due to a misconfigured rollout flag pushed earlier that afternoon. Experiment was halted at 14:41 and prices reverted. The deploy responsible was identified by the token recorded below.

session token of fadug-hahap = htk3_554

Minutes — Management Meeting, Northvale Expansion

Attendees reviewed the proposed expansion of Brellan Foods into the Northvale region. Finance confirmed capital requirements fit within the approved envelope, pending lease terms for the Darrow Point site. Two distribution partners remain under evaluation. The team agreed to finalise the staffing model next month. The commercial rationale is set out in the confidential note below.

internal memo for tagef-hadup: Gross margin on Ulaath came in at 15 percent against a plan of 5 percent. Only 7 of the 120 pilot accounts renewed Ulaath, so a churn review is set for October 15.

## Building Access — Spares Room (Hullbrook Annex)

Contractors: the spare hardware room is down the east corridor on the ground floor, third door on the left. Sign in at the front desk first and grab a visitor lanyard. Anything you take out, jot it in the blue logbook — yes, even the little stuff. The door self-locks, so don't wedge it. To get in, punch in the code below.

staff pass of hagug-taguf = bdg-HJ-9

The FoldPoint locker API grants access in two steps. First, the client exchanges the customer's pickup code for a short-lived session. Second, the session is used to request an unlock event for a specific locker door; events expire after 90 seconds. All requests to the unlock endpoint must be authenticated. For review purposes, staging requests should carry the bearer token below.

login token, yajeg-fawif: eyJhbGciOiJIUzI1NiIsInR5cCI6IkpXVCJ9.eyJzdWIiOiIEdPQYnZXaZIn0.HSRTnYZBx0Qc